Step 1: Containment

We’ll set up a containment system to prevent further water damage and keep your home safe. This includes tarps, drying mats, and sealing off affected areas to ensure everything stays dry. This step is crucial in preventing secondary damage and making the drying process more efficient.

Step 2: Water Removal

We’ll use specialized equipment to remove any standing water from your home. This includes wet/dry vacuums, pumps, and extraction equipment to get your home dry as quickly as possible. This step is critical in preventing further damage and making the drying process more efficient.

Step 3: Drying

We’ll use temperature-controlled drying equipment to dry your home quickly and safely. This includes dehumidifiers, air movers, and desiccants to remove any remaining moisture from your home. This step is where the magic happens we’ll get your home dry and back to normal in no time.

Step 4: Monitoring

We’ll regularly monitor the affected area to ensure everything is dry and there’s no further damage. This includes taking moisture readings and checking for any signs of mold or mildew to ensure your home is safe and healthy. Warning Signs You Need Temperature-Controlled Drying

Don’t wait until it’s too late, catch these warning signs early and prevent further damage to your home. Musty odors that won’t go away can be a sign of water damage and mold growth. Warped or buckling floors can show that your home is experiencing water damage.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of moisture buildup. Unusual stains or discoloration on your walls or ceilings can show water damage. Unpleasant odors in your home can be a sign of mold or mildew growth.

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ost In Lawrenceville, GA

The cost of temperature-controlled drying in Lawrenceville, GA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ions. Don’t worry our team will provide you with a free estimate and help you navigate the process. Typical price ranges are: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Temperature-controlled dr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Water removal $100 – $500 Size of affected area and type of equipment needed
Dehumidification and drying $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area and type of equipment needed
Mold remediation $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area and type of mold
Final inspection and cleaning $100 – $500 Size of affected area and type of cleaning needed
